U.S. Marine Corps Pfc. Colin McCartney, an Excelsior Spring, Missouri native, student with Low Altitude Air Defense Training Section, Air Control Training Squadron, Training Command, fires a FIM-92 Stinger during a stinger live-fire exercise as part of Service Level Training Exercise 2-24 at training area Lead Mountain, Marine Corps-Air Ground Combat Center, Twentynine Palms, California, March 5, 2024. LAAD-TS conducted surface-to-air weapons fires on drones in order to complete directed training and readiness events while simulating a real-world scenario for students. (U.S. Marine Corps video by Lance Cpl. Richard PerezGarcia)
